TGFD
The 5th-grade class began the T.G.F.D. (Too Good For Drugs) program this week which is sponsored by the DuPage County Sheriff's Office. This program is 10 weeks long and Deputy Cliff Seward will be coming to our class on Thursday afternoons to talk to our class about different topics each week. This week, Deputy Seward talked to our class about goal setting and making sure that we are making goals that are specific, important, and positive.
